Just northwest of Denver, Colorado is the city of Westminster, a suburban town with a rich history and a high quality of life. With beautiful local landmarks, a gorgeous university, and a picturesque backdrop, Westminster is a wonderful place to live and an exciting place to visit.
As is true for many cities in this area of Colorado, Westminster can site the Gold Rush as being an influential factor in the early settlement in the area. The local Colorado Gold Rush began in the mid 1800s when gold was found in the South Platte River Valley, which is a prominent area of what is now Westminster. Along with the appeal of striking it rich, the Land Act was put into affect around the same time, encouraging settlers to head west to this area in Colorado. The Land Act also persuaded many to stay in Colorado instead of continuing further west into California.
Of course, long before theses white settlers arrived to the area that is now Westminster, there was life in this place. Arapaho tribes called this land home, and they hunted the wildlife in the area and lived along the river valley. Large herds of antelope and buffalo are also known to have lived in this area before white settlers began to develop the territory and settle into communities. This was all long before Westminster was formed.
A prominent building in Westminster is the Westminster Castle, which was built in the late 1800s. This grand building is unique and adds a lot of character to the town of Westminster. Westminster University is now located in Westminster Castle; can you imagine taking college courses in such a beautiful building? It is truly awe-inspiring and a testament to the history and culture of the area from centuries ago. Westminster University is actually the reason why Westminster has its name, interestingly enough.
